Chase Naples

AI Engineering Lead · Vice President, Software Engineer II · Open-Source Contributor

I design and lead reliable AI systems for enterprise use—where model behavior, retrieval, orchestration, integrations, guardrails, and production operations have to work as one system.

I serve as a development lead for an enterprise conversational AI platform at Bank of America. My work spans GenAI and RAG architecture, LLM integration and evaluation, agentic orchestration, API and integration design, production reliability, and engineer mentorship. Public résumé results include 30%+ fewer live escalations per topic and 20%+ fewer incident tickets.

Engineering focus

  • Agentic orchestration: routing policies that choose deterministic workflows, retrieval, clarification, tools, or human escalation with explicit controls.
  • Enterprise RAG: governed evidence, retrieval quality, evaluation sets, confidence, latency, and measurable failure modes.
  • Conversational systems: intent, entity, context, and dialogue patterns that turn ambiguous language into safe, maintainable journeys.
  • Integrations and platforms: typed API contracts, authentication, workflow automation, failure handling, and reusable enterprise patterns.
  • Guardrails and reliability: validation, fallbacks, access boundaries, observability, SLOs, staged delivery, and production-readiness reviews.

Open source

I have 100+ merged pull requests overall, including changes accepted by projects across Meta, NVIDIA, Microsoft, Google, and Firebase. The work spans features, bug fixes, core refactors, developer tooling, CI and release safety, tests, and documentation.

ProjectContributionType
Meta · LexicalConsolidated duplicated ancestor-lookup logic into a shared typed utilityCore refactor
NVIDIA · cuCollectionsAdded a CUDA heterogeneous-lookup example for static_mapDeveloper education
Microsoft · MsQuicAdded a CI size gate to protect Rust crate publishingCI / release safety
Microsoft · VS Code MypyRestored diagnostics by parsing both stderr and stdoutBug fix
Google · ML Compiler OptClarified TensorFlow policy-saver usage and type intentMaintainability
Firebase · FlutterFireCorrected Android OAuth client documentationDocumentation
Google Cloud · Gemini Cloud Assist MCPCorrected CLI guidance in the project documentationDocumentation
